Types Of Headlight Bulbs For Cars

The headlight bulb is one of the most critical parts of your car. It not only provides you with light so that you can see, but it also helps to make sure that other drivers can see you as well. This article will discuss the different types of headlights and how they work.
There are four significant types of headlights based on the type of bulb being used. They are:
- Halogen Headlight
- HID Headlights
- LED Headlights
- Laser Headlights
HID Headlight: High-Intensity Discharge (HID) headlights are more intense than halogen headlights and have less power. They also work better in cold conditions and give off a white light, which is easier on the eyes of other drivers. HID lights can be more expensive to maintain, though since they require special parts such as ballast and a capacitor to run correctly.

LED Headlight: LEDs are the most efficient of all types of headlights. They use almost no power, yet they can last for up to 20 years or more. They also give off a white light like HID headlights (and some say that LED headlights can actually give off better lights).

Halogen Headlight: Halogen headlights are the most common type on the market today. They use a tungsten filament that burns brightly to give off light. These lights work best for illuminating objects at close range and can last for up to one year before they need to be replaced. Halogen headlights are the cheapest of all the headlight options and work well in most conditions.

Laser Headlight: Laser headlights are not currently legal for use in the United States but will likely become an option in the next few years. They are still relatively expensive to make, but they work well on dark roads, are energy efficient, and provide more light than halogen or LED headlights. With laser headlights, you can see objects even when pitching black outside.
